What Exactly Is Cold Plasma?
Put simply, cold plasma is a flow of energy that interacts with the skin in a way that cleanses, calms, and wakes it up. Unlike heat-based devices (think lasers or fibroblast pens), cold plasma runs at skin-friendly temperatures and doesn’t burn, zap, or leave marks behind. Specifically, when cold plasma touches air, it creates a cocktail of reactive oxygen and nitrogen species (RONS), plus tiny electric fields. On the skin, that combo is antimicrobial (great for acne-prone or congested skin), modulates inflammation (hello, rosacea) and supports fibroblasts to remodel collagen (goodbye, fine lines).
When used in a facial treatment, the CoolJet™ Pro Pen delivers a soothing stream of cool plasma that works at the surface level to refresh your skin and support its natural repair process. Clients often describe the sensation as a gentle warmth or mild tingle—it’s comfortable and quick, and you leave glowing.
This modality is a solid, no-downtime tool that, with consistency, naturally encourages skin rejuvenation.
Why People Love It
Cold plasma facials come with a list of skin-loving perks:
Blemish and breakout support – It helps keep the skin clearer and calmer, making it a great option for acne-prone skin.
Redness reduction – Many clients with rosacea-tendencies or easily flushed skin find cold plasma soothing.
Brighter, smoother skin – Pores look more refined, and your skin feels more refreshed.
Gentle collagen boost – Over a series of treatments, skin texture can become smoother and firmer.
Better absorption of products – Treatments done right after cold plasma (like targeted serums or masks) sink in beautifully (and is why it is done in the early part of the facial).
The best part? It’s non-ablative, which means no peeling, no downtime, and no “sorry, can’t go out tonight” excuses.

How Long Does it Take to See Results?
Cold plasma works best as a series of treatments. Think of it like going to the gym—you’ll see some benefits right away, but the real magic comes from consistency.
For acne or breakout-prone skin: Weekly treatments for 4–6 weeks give the best clearing and calming results.
For mature/aging skin: Every 1–2 weeks for 6–8 sessions helps encourage firmness and improve tone.
For general skin health: Every 1–2 weeks for 4–8 sessions, followed by monthly or seasonal maintenance.
As a booster: Cold plasma can be booked as a one-off glow treatment before a big event when you want your skin to look calm and fresh.
What outcomes to expect (realistically)
Short term (same day to 72 hours): skin often feels cleaner and looks brighter; pores can appear more refined; products “take” better.
Medium term (2–8 weeks): with a proper series and consistent home routine (cleanser, moisturizer, sunscreen and targeted actives), many clients report fewer breakouts, calmer redness, and smoother texture; acne improvements in trials were moderate but meaningful.
Longer term (6–12+ weeks): collagen effects build slowly; think subtle firmness and better bounce rather than dramatic tightening (we have NeurotriS microcurrent and Microneedling for that!). Cold plasma earns its keep as a low-inflammation, repeatable skin-health treatment.

Who Should Skip It
Even though it's gentle, cold plasma isn’t right for absolutely everyone. We may need to hold off if you:
Are pregnant or breastfeeding
Have active infections or open wounds on the treatment area
Have certain implanted medical devices (like a pacemaker)
Are undergoing treatment for serious health conditions without medical clearance
During your consultation, we’ll go over your health history to make sure this is the right fit. Safety first, glow second.
